Study Notes
Pio Valenzuela
- Eyewitness to historical event, part of the Katipunan
- Provided two accounts of the "Cry"
- Initially described the "Cry" beginning on August 26, 1896 (Wednesday) in Balintawak, later changed to August 23, 1896, and Pugadlawin.
Santiago Alvarez
- Katipunero from Cavite, son of Mariano Alvarez
- Relative of Gregoria de Jesus
- Reported the "Cry" occurred on August 24, 1896 (Monday) in Bahay Toro
Gregoria de Jesus
- Known as "Lakambini of the Katipunan," wife of Andres Bonifacio
- Kept secret Katipunan documents
- Lived with her parents in Caloocan after the revolution, then fled to Manila as she faced arrest.
- Joined her husband in the mountains and shared hardships.
- Claimed the "First Cry" on August 25, 1896
Guillermo Masangkay
- Katipunan general
- Eyewitness to the historic event
- Childhood friend of Bonifacio
- Date and location of the event were accepted by the American government.
- The event was the "Cry of Balintawak" on August 26, 1896, and the first rally of the Philippine Revolution.
- Andres Bonifacio, fearing defeat in an argument, appealed to the people.
- He gave a fiery speech, highlighting the fate of their countrymen and the urgent need to fight early.
Teodoro Patino
- Revealed the existence of the Katipunan (KKK) to the Spanish.
